(1) Not less than seven working days notice shall ordinarily be given of each meeting of the Authority and such notice along with agenda papers shall be sent to every member, seven working days in advance at his usual address in India as furnished by him to the Authority.
(2) Notwithstanding anything contained in sub-regulation (1), where a requisitioned meeting of the Authority is required to be convened, seven days’ notice may not be required. However, sufficient notice shall be given to the members to enable them to attend the meeting.
(3) The notice, agenda and the minutes may be delivered to the members personally upon acknowledgement or dispatched through registered post or transmitted through any other secure and reliable modern means of communication, as may be recognized under law for the time being in force.
(4) No business other than that for which the meeting was convened shall be discussed at a meeting of the Authority, except with the consent of the Chairperson or the member presiding at the meeting and a majority of the members present.
